功能:Granulocyte/macrophage colony-stimulating factors are cytokines that act in hematopoiesis by controlling the production, differentiation, and function of 2 related white cell populations of the blood, the granulocytes and the monocytes-macrophages.; This CSF induces granulocytes, macrophages, mast cells, stem cells, erythroid cells, eosinophils and megakaryocytes.

基因功能參考文獻(xiàn):
- Jak1-deficient hematopoietic stem cells exhibit increased quiescence, an inability to enter the cell cycle in response to hematopoietic stress, and a marked reduction in cytokine sensing, including in response to type I interferons and IL-3. PMID: 28965767
- findings indicate that STAT5 contributes to the remarkable IL-3-mediated inhibition of RANKL-induced osteoclastogenesis by activating Id genes and their associated pathways. PMID: 27485735
- c-Kit(+) Adipose tissue-derived mesenchymal stem cells (ASCs)may promote breast cancer growth and angiogenesis by a synergistic effect of c-Kit and IL-3. Our findings suggest that c-Kit(+) subpopulations of ASCs should be eliminated in fat grafts for breast reconstruction of cancer patients following mastectomy. PMID: 28573141
- These impaired macrophage functions in leukemic mice were significantly corrected by IL-3 and GM-CSF treatment indicating the therapeutic benefit of these two cytokines in leukemia. PMID: 28039843
- IL-3 signaling does not contribute to Jak2 V617F myeloproliferative neoplasm pathogenesis. PMID: 26589916
- Thus, IL-3 plays an important role in the pathogenesis of SLE and the progression of lupus nephritis. PMID: 26131743
- Cytoplasmic granule containing HERMES, NonO, PSF, and G3BP1 is a neuronal RNA-protein granule that is transported in neurites during retinal differentiation. PMID: 25651939
- Stem cell factor (SCF), but not interleukin-3 (IL-3), is a major effector of HSC maturation during embryonic day E9-E10. PMID: 25241746
- study reports IL3 potentiates inflammation in sepsis; in model of abdominal sepsis, findings show innate response activator B cells produce IL3, which induces myelopoiesis of monocytes and neutrophils and fuels cytokine storm; IL3 deficiency protects against sepsis PMID: 25766237
- Altered expression of CD30L and IL-3 may be potential biomarkers for hepatotoxicity induced by D. bulbifera. PMID: 24647110
- This study is the first to link beta-catenin activation to IL-3 and suggests that targeting IL-3 signaling may be an effective approach for the inhibition of beta-catenin activity in some patients with AML. PMID: 24598054
- IL-3 plays a critical role in suppressing protective immunity to P. berghei NK65 infection. PMID: 24379292
- IL-3 promotes Stat5 activation in osteoclasts. PMID: 24367002
- these findings not only provide a better understanding of the role of IL-3 in osteoclastogenesis but may also facilitate future studies to delineate the role of IL-3 in the pathogenesis of bone diseases. PMID: 24103757
- At day 10, CIP treatment not only significantly reduced pro-inflammatory cytokine and chemokine concentrations, including interleukin-6 (IL-6) and KC, but it also enhanced IL-3 production compared to vehicle-treated controls. PMID: 23520506
- IL-3 upregulates Trib3 mRNA expression in bone-marrow-derived mast cells. During prolonged IL-3 starvation, cell death is accelerated in Trib3-null cultures. PMID: 23261831
- confirm for the first time that IL-3 and IL-4 are critical for IL-33 intracrine in murine cells of various types, indicating that IL-3 and IL-4 may play an important role in the constitutive expression of IL-33 in vivo PMID: 22370606
- p53(-/-) cells have a deregulated intracellular signaling environment and display a more rapid and sustained response to IL-3. This was accompanied by an increase in active ERK1/2 and a dependence on an intact MAP kinase signaling pathway PMID: 22348085
- Mast cells cultured from IL-3-treated mice show impaired responses to bacterial antigen stimulation PMID: 22068549
- these findings suggest CNSa is a distal enhancer of the IL-3/GM-CSF gene cluster that binds BRG1 and NF-kappaB PMID: 21831442
- IL-3 markedly amplifies primitive erythroid and macrophage precursors in E7.5 embryos and has a regulatory role with regard to both number and capacity of the dual-potential hemangioblast. PMID: 20007140
- Inhibition of IL-3 signaling and knockdown of Xbp1-induced apoptosis in hematopoietic cells. PMID: 21368889
- Data indicate a role for PLCgamma2 and Ca(2+) signaling through the modulation of MEK/ERK in IL3/GM-csf stimulated mouse hematopoietic stem/progenitor cells. PMID: 21506110
- structural studies of soluble, recombinant IL3 fragment (33-156): four-helical bundle fold; conformation typical of short-chain cytokines; core of highly conserved hydrophobic residues; pronounced conformational heterogeneity PMID: 21329364
- Complex interactions in EML cell stimulation by stem cell factor and IL-3. PMID: 21383156
- Recombinant murine IL-3 plays an important role in modulating regulatory T (Treg) cell development in both in vitro and in vivo conditions and significantly reduces the severity of collagen-induced arthritis. PMID: 21242512
- Studies indicate that BMP and IL-3 signaling pathways are critical for the growth and potential of embryonic HSCs. PMID: 20711995
- SHP-1 positively regulates IL-3-dependent mast cell proliferation and apoptosis by inhibiting ERK activity through its phosphatase activity. PMID: 21044800
- IL-3 irreversibly inhibits RANK expression that results in inhibition of important signaling molecules induced by RANKL during osteoclastogenesis. PMID: 20691668
- the domain 1 D-E loop disulfide of hbetac and beta(IL-3) in maintaining the precise positions of ligand-binding residues necessary for normal high affinity binding and signaling PMID: 20516062
- Two different modes of beta c binding are utilized in the presence of the hIL-3R alpha isoforms. PMID: 20472554
- The IL-3/IL-3 receptor system is absolutely required to recruit circulating basophils into the draining lymph nodes following helminth infection. PMID: 20038645
- IL-3 and oncogenic Abl regulate the myeloblast transcriptome by altering mRNA stability PMID: 19829692
- p53 protein is activated after IL-3 deprivation by loss of MDM2. Activated p53 transcriptionally up-regulates Puma, which initiates apoptosis. PMID: 19965665
- Role of pRB-family/E2F complex in the inhibition of IL-3-dependent lymphoid cell proliferation. PMID: 11886176
- relevance to peripheral myeloid recruitment PMID: 12115609
- IL-3-driven survival and proliferation is negatively regulated, potentially via tyrosine phosphorylation of Aic2A and STAT5 PMID: 12220225
- IL3 is required for mitochondrial respiratory control PMID: 12228733
- evidence that IL-3 production is a rapid, sustained, and biologically relevant consequence of BCR-ABL expression in primitive hematopoietic cells with multilineage leukemogenic activity PMID: 12393460
- IL-3 induces activation of the PI-3 kinase, MAP kinase, & Jak/Stat pathways. Jak2 activation is the critical "proximal" mediator of the IL-3-induced enhancement of RAR activity. PMID: 12393611
- IL-3 inhibits osteoclastogenesis in whole bone marrow cells by directly acting on osteoclast precursors, irreversibly blocking receptor activator of NF-kappaB ligand (RANKL)-induced osteoclast differentiation by diverting the cells to macrophage lineage. PMID: 12816992
- The time courses for activation of phosphatidylinositol 3-kinase and its downstream target, protein kinase B, by IL-3 were consistent with a role in IL-3-induced transporter translocation and enhanced glucose uptake. PMID: 12869574
- Interleukin-3 and flt3 ligand induce expression of antiapoptotic Bcl-2 family genes. PMID: 12960281
- Interleukin-3 binding to the murine betaIL-3 receptor involves functional epitopes formed by domains 1 and 4 of different protein chains PMID: 15060062
- IL-3 plays a crucial role for IgE(-Ag)-induced mast cell survival, functioning in an autocrine manner by inducing the Bcl-xL/Bcl-2 via signal transducer and activator of transduction 5 PMID: 15542585
- IL-3 induces inhibitor of DNA-binding protein 1 (Id1) expression in multipotential erythroid-myeloid-lymphoid cells during myeloid, but not B cell or erythroid cell differentiation. PMID: 15905544
- Results describe the effects of a leukemia-associated gain-of-function mutation of SHP-2 phosphatase on interleukin-3 signaling. PMID: 16371368
- The importance of IL-3-induced TNF secretion was demonstrated by the failure of TNF-deficient bone marrow cells to survive for >3 wk when cultured in IL-3 and SCF, a defect that was reversed by the addition of soluble TNF PMID: 16455967
- Inhibition of the PI3 kinase pathway promoted apoptosis in the presence or absence of IL-3. PMID: 16705087
- in mice with markedly impaired SCF/c-Kit signaling, IL-3 contributed significantly to the increased numbers of eosinophils that were observed during Strongyloides venezuelensis infection, but not during infection with Nippostrongylus brasiliensis PMID: 16894356
